      ELK RAPIDS - Deloris "Dee" Thomas, 75, of Elk Rapids, died Tuesday, May 25, 2004.
      She was born in Milford on July 27, 1928, the daughter of Jacob and Dora (Bassler) Vandenberg.
      During the last several years Dee had worked in retail at many of the local shops in Elk Rapids.
      Throughout Dee's life her family was her focus, her children and grandchildren. In years past the family had a cabin in the Atlanta/Lewsiton area, where they would gather on weekends.
      Dee enjoyed cooking and baking for her family, as well as others. She was the neighborhood mother to everyone; she filled in and played sandlot baseball when needed, and hosted backyard fish-frys for the neighborhood kids. Her love for animals found her rescuing and nursing many back to health.
      Dee is survived by her loving husband, John Thomas of Elk Rapids; four children, David (Catherine) Thomas of Bradenton, Fla., Matthew (Jenifer) Thomas of Traverse City, Benjamin (Julie) Thomas of Chesapeake, Va., and Jane Thomas of Nakomas, Fla.; five grandchildren, Cameron, Will, Linc, Ali and Rachel Thomas; four sisters, Geraldine Aten, Shirley (Victor) Romero, Alma (Donald) Boesh and Patricia (George) Serbinoff; and many nieces and nephews.
      She was preceded in death by her parents; three brothers, Robert, Jay and Francis; and two sisters, Vida and Phyllis.
      A Celebration of Life service will be held at 11 a.m. Tuesday, June 1, 2004, at the Elk Rapids United Methodist Church, with Rev. Thomas Pier-Fitzgerald officiating.
